Finally, the flame photometric methods for determination of sodium and potassium have been adapted to the device. In this case, after the addition of lithium as internal standard, the electrolytes are dialyzed into the recipient stream, which is then pumped into an atomizer-burner of more or less conventional design. A colorimeter has been designed to allow for simultaneous recording of sodium and potassium, utilizing a two-channel recorder as optional equipment. This arrangement would tend to conserve sample. Without the dual recorder, the recorder supplied as part of the basic instrument is used, and the specimens are sampled once for sodium and once for potassium. [Pg.354]

The actuator system for a process control system in the CPI is typically composed of the control valve, the valve actuator, the I/P transmitter, and the instrument air system. The actuator system is known industrially as the final control element. In addition, a variety of optional equipment is designed to enhance the performance of the actuator system, such as valve stem positioners and instrument air boosters. [Pg.1187]

Equipment modifications are needed for a white light bias (see optional equipment in Fig. 7.1). The experiment requires a low noise broadband DC illumination, while simultaneously illuminating the sample with chopped ( AC) monochromatic light. The waveform of the chopped monochromic light must be monitored to verify that the chopping speed is low enough for the sample response to reach steady state. The bias level should be set to 37 % of the expected j c [2-4]. [Pg.93]
